Post Question: Are there any VIN search engines that I can use to track down a 1965 Chevy Step side in TX?

Just located the VIN for my great-grandfathers 1965 Chevy Step side. I thought it was in the scrap yard, but met a guy last year who told me he purchased it around 2010, pulled it from the field, and got it running again after years of neglect. He said that he sold it to someone around San Antonio, TX. But unfortunately he couldn't remember the buyers name or where he put the bill of sale. It's been impossible to locate.

I always thought that I could track it down if I only had the VIN. After a lot of looking, tonight I stumbled across a insurance policy from 1971 that contained the VIN.

But, nothing ever works as easy as you want it to. Apparently, it's a 12 digit VIN and there are no 12 digit VINs in the Texas VIN database. Or, perhaps the new owner just hasn't registered it. Does anyone know of a site for TX VIN searches that will provide History Reports on pre-1980 vehicles?
